Abstract

The present invention relates to 1-aza-bicycloalkyl derivatives of formula (I), wherein X is CH 2 or a single bond; Y is a group of formula (II, III, IV) and wherein R has the meanings as defined in the specification, which compounds are alpha 7 nicotinic acetylcholine receptor (nAChR) agonists; to processes for their production, their use as pharmaceuticals and to pharmaceutical compositions comprising them.

1 . An aza-bicycloalkyl derivative of formula I  
     
       
         
         
             
             
         
       
     
     wherein 
 X is CH 2  or a single bond;  
 Y is a group of formula  
                     
 R is a substituted or unsubstituted C 5 -C 10 aryl or substituted or unsubstituted hetero-C 5 -C 10 aryl, N(R 1 )(R 4 ), or N(R 2 )(CHR 3 R 4 );  
 each of R 1 , R 2  and R 3  is independently H, C 1 -C 4 alkyl, or CF 3 ; and  
 R 4  is a substituted or unsubstituted C 5 -C 10 aryl or substituted or unsubstituted hetero-C 5 -C 10 aryl;  
 in free base or acid addition salt form.
